Shownotes

The central theme of this podcast episode is the profound exploration of self-reflection, particularly through the metaphor of "looking in the mirror." We delve into the complexities surrounding the notion of introspection and the various ways individuals confront their inner selves beyond the physical act of gazing into a mirror. The discussion emphasizes that writing down one's thoughts and reasons for inaction can serve as a significant form of self-examination, akin to the introspective process. We also acknowledge the challenges involved in undertaking this journey of self-discovery, as well as the importance of receiving constructive criticism from others to facilitate personal growth. Throughout the conversation, we aim to illuminate the path toward understanding oneself more deeply, laying the groundwork for further exploration in subsequent episodes.

Takeaways:

  1. The act of writing down one's limitations can serve as a means of self-reflection.
  2. Engaging in conversations about one’s struggles can facilitate a deeper understanding of oneself.
  3. Recognizing the need for shadow work is a significant step in personal development and healing.
  4. The journey of self-improvement often requires external critiques to foster growth and awareness.
  5. Acknowledging one's journey through shadow work is commendable and signifies progress in personal growth.
  6. The process of self-reflection does not necessitate a physical mirror, as introspection can occur through various means.
